How important is it to ensure that Hubs are in assigned groups rather than left as Orphans?
Thanks
Groups are what creates those two boxes at the end of each Hub, so they can be useful. You'll also find them useful to sort your Hubs.
It makes two of your own hubs appear before the five related hubs (which may or may not include some of your own hubs). Using groups helps your visitors read more of your own hubs.
i find that if you group your hubs, just below the votes of likes or dislikes, your related hubs will appear as according to your published hub.

I've used the groups feature for quite some time, now, though I still sometimes forget to assign a hub, and end up having to place several at once. It's no big deal.
But what I find useful, is that by creating your own groups,you can create categories that don't exist when creating the hub at the start, such as "humor."
I have a series grouped under "corporate greed," but it is under 'education and learning,' or else 'politics and social issues' (or the similarly-named HP category), which exact name escapes me at the moment.
